Symphony in the Water colours

Born and raised in Delhi, Shubha Bahadur is a graduate of the College of Art, Delhi, and a devoted interpreter of the watercolor medium. Her art celebrates the grace and fluidity of watercolors, where every hue seems to breathe and flow with emotion.

For Shubha, painting is not merely creation, but a dialogue between memory, place, and feeling. Through her delicate strokes, she translates her understanding of people and landscapes into visual poetry.

Her fascination with the quiet beauty of stones lends her work a sense of calm and sublimity. Each composition reveals a rare sensitivity of perception — a harmony of purity and grace.
